About Saukville Elementary

Saukville Elementary is a public elementary school in Saukville, WI, part of Port Washington-Saukville School District. Saukville Elementary serves approximately 336 students, and covers grades Pre-K-4th, and has a 13.4:1 student-teacher ratio. Saukville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 8.3 out of 10 and ranks #315 of 2,105 schools in WI.

Structured state assessment records for Saukville Elementary show 69%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 67%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What grades does Saukville Elementary serve?

Saukville Elementary serves students in grades Pre-K through 4th.

How many students attend Saukville Elementary?

Saukville Elementary has an enrollment of approximately 336 students.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Saukville Elementary?

The student-teacher ratio at Saukville Elementary is 13.4: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 16:1 for public schools.

How does Saukville Elementary rank in WI?

Saukville Elementary ranks #315 of 2,105 schools in WI.

What is Saukville Elementary's MySchoolScout rating?

Saukville Elementary has a current MySchoolScout rating of 8.3 out of 10. This score combines the level-appropriate components shown in the rating breakdown; equity data is shown separately for context.

What are the test scores at Saukville Elementary?

Based on loaded state assessment records, Saukville Elementary has 69%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 67%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

Is Saukville Elementary a charter school?

No, Saukville Elementary is not a charter school. It is a traditional public school operated by the local school district.

Is Saukville Elementary a Title I school?

No, Saukville Elementary is not currently a Title I school.

What does the Free & Reduced Lunch percentage mean for Saukville Elementary?

25.9% of students at Saukville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. This is a commonly used indicator of economic need and provides important context when interpreting test scores.
